Dome 16 (Kuppel 16 in Norwegian) is a science fiction series set in Norway 120 years in the future, in a world grappling with the devastating consequences of extreme climate and atmospheric conditions. Anton and Emma are both 16 and live in the same city, but they are confined to disparate climate zones. They were never meant to meet, and certainly not to fall in love. When they do however, it compells them to embark on a daring journey that necessitates upending their very worlds.

Planet X was asked to create a large part of the visual effects for Dome 16. I had the privilege of collaborating on this remarkable project as an Art Director and Concept Artist, focusing specifically on the visual effects that were within our purview.

The creative direction for the project was defined by a commitment to minimalist design infused with tactile, tangible textures.

An illustrative example of this approach lies in the series' portrayal of personal assistant robot drones. These futuristic companions function as versatile counterparts to smartphones, capable of accomplishing a wide array of tasks. My task was to design these assistants with an emphasis on approachability, ensuring they possessed a gentle and unobtrusive appearance. We conceived these petite spheres as comprising two magnetic halves, between which a range of tools could extend when separated, including a versatile projector capable of beaming content to any location.
